When developing a domestic landscape, the most important action is to place an intend on paper. Establishing a plan of attack will certainly conserve you time and cash and is most likely to cause an effective style. A master plan is created with the 'design process': a detailed technique that considers the ecological conditions, your desires, and the components and principles of layout.


The Landscapers Diaries


The five actions of the design procedure include: 1) performing a site stock and evaluation, 2) identifying your demands, 3) producing useful diagrams, 4) creating conceptual style strategies, and 5) attracting a final layout plan. The very first 3 actions establish the visual, useful, and horticultural demands for the design. The last 2 actions after that apply those demands to the production of the final landscape plan.

Throughout the style process there are 10 essential things to take into consideration: for plant choice and task location by considering what you desire and require to help identify forms and organize rooms by assigning task areas and relating to aspects for both the setting and the individual by making use of massing and layering methods such as transition locations and focal factors in the materials, the shades, and the surface area textures for the development and maintenance of plants by utilizing lasting design techniques A detailed inventory and evaluation of the site is crucial to determine the ecological problems for plant development and the most effective usage of the website.


The sort of soil identifies the nutrients and dampness available to the plants. It is always best to use plants that will certainly thrive in the existing soil. Dirt can be modified, modification is frequently costly and most times inefficient. Existing plants can give ideas to the dirt kind. Where plants grow well, keep in mind the soil conditions and use plants with comparable expanding requirements.

Topography and drain should additionally be kept in mind and all drainage troubles dealt with in the recommended style. A good layout will certainly move water far from your house and re-route it to various other locations of the lawn. Climate problems start with temperature level: plants should be able to endure the typical high and, most significantly, the typical reduced temperatures for the area.


Sun/shade patterns, the amount and length of direct exposure to sun or shade (Number 1), produce microclimates (often called microhabitats). Recording site conditions and existing vegetation on a base map will certainly reveal the area of microclimates in the lawn. Plants normally come under 1 or 2 of 4 microclimate categories-full sun, partial color, shade, and deep color.




Utilities such as power lines, septic storage tanks, below ground utilities and roof overhangs identify plant place. Utilize a property surveyor's plat of your residential property for the limits and place of your home.

There are both kind styles and design themes. Every garden must have a Recommended Site type motif, but not all gardens have a style motif.


In a kind theme the company and form of the spaces in the yard is based either on the shape of your home, the shape of the areas between your house and the residential property borders, or a preferred shape of the property owner. The form motif identifies the form and company (the design) of the rooms and the links between them.

Design is generally the main source of a theme, but styles can also represent a time, a society, a location, or a feeling, such as tranquility or peace - Landscapers. The benefit to using a conventional style motif is the well established collection of kinds and aspects have historically functioned well with each other and withstood the test of time


Formal building and yard styles that can be made use of for motivation include French, Spanish, Italian, and Middle Eastern. Much less formal designs consist of Oriental, English, and American. Design styles can also use to the growing plan and may consist of tropical, desert, field, forest, marsh, or coastal growings. Styles can be as basic as a shade mix or plants with an unique personality- such as grasses-used continuously in the official source make-up.
